All rights reserved. // Use of this source code is governed by a BSD-style license that can be // found in the LICENSE file. #ifndef CHROME_BROWSER_SYNC_CREDENTIAL_CACHE_SERVICE_WIN_H_ #define CHROME_BROWSER_SYNC_CREDENTIAL_CACHE_SERVICE_WIN_H_ #include #include "base/basictypes.h" #include "base/cancelable_callback.h" #include "base/file_path.h" #include "base/memory/ref_counted.h" #include "base/memory/weak_ptr.h" #include "base/prefs/json_pref_store.h" #include "base/prefs/public/pref_change_registrar.h" #include "base/prefs/public/pref_observer.h" #include "chrome/browser/profiles/profile_keyed_service.h" #include "chrome/browser/sync/sync_prefs.h" #include "content/public/browser/notification_observer.h" #include "content/public/browser/notification_registrar.h" namespace base { class StringValue; class Value; } class Profile; namespace syncer { // On Windows 8, Chrome must maintain separate profile directories for Metro and // Desktop modes. When the user signs in to sync in one of the modes, we would // like to automatically start sync in the other mode. // // This class implements a caching service for sync credentials. It listens for // updates to the PrefService and TokenService that pertain to the user // signing in and out of sync, and persists the credentials to a separate file // in the default profile directory. It also contains functionality to bootstrap // sync using credentials that were cached due to signing in on the other // (alternate) mode. class CredentialCacheService : public ProfileKeyedService, public content::NotificationObserver, public PrefObserver { public: explicit CredentialCacheService(Profile* profile); virtual ~CredentialCacheService(); // ProfileKeyedService implementation. virtual void Shutdown() OVERRIDE; // content::NotificationObserver implementation. virtual void Observe(int type, const content::NotificationSource& source, const content::NotificationDetails& details) OVERRIDE; // PrefObserver implementation. virtual void OnPreferenceChanged(PrefServiceBase* service, const std::string& pref_name) OVERRIDE; // Loads cached sync credentials from the alternate profile and applies them // to the local profile if the load was successful. void ReadCachedCredentialsFromAlternateProfile(); // Writes kSyncKeepEverythingSynced and the sync preferences for individual // datatypes to the local cache. void WriteSyncPrefsToLocalCache(); // Resets |alternate_store_| and schedules the next read from the alternate // credential cache in |delay_secs| seconds. void ScheduleNextReadFromAlternateCredentialCache(int delay_secs); protected: // Returns true if the credential cache represented by |store| contains a // value for |pref_name|. bool HasPref(scoped_refptr store, const std::string& pref_name); // Encrypts and base 64 encodes |credential|, converts the result to a // StringValue, and returns the result.
